When we arrived back at the room Michael was snoozing and had been for a couple of hours. Poor DH had missed out on our yummy lunch and instead they had eaten frozen chicken nuggets they picked up at the store on the Boardwalk. Michael had been sleeping for two hours so I was hopeful he would be recovered enough to head out for the evening. He woke up shortly and he was ready to go.:woohoo: So we headed out to the Magic Kingdom bus for the 2nd time this day. Here is DH and Wendy. Notice Wendy’s medal. (And Stefy I’m sure you’ll notice DH’s jacket.;))

disneyday1074.jpg


Before we knew it we’d arrived at the gates. Happy day because all the Christmas decorations were still out.:cool1: Had to stop for a family shot in front of the Poinsetta Mickey. (Though I wish we weren’t covering it up.)

Photo0017FourBySix.jpg


Notice only Wendy wore her medal this night. The boys wanted to pin trade. That is something they never seem to get tired of. We headed onto Main Street where we were greeted by this lovely tree.

disneyday1076.jpg


As we were walking by I noticed that Pluto was out in front of the tree. I was feeling badly for Michael because he’d missed Downtown Disney so I asked him if he wanted to say hello to his good buddy. He said yes. Everyone else said, “We already met him this morning.” They then proceeded to find a bench to sit on while we waited in line. It didn’t take too long before Michael was greeting his old pal.

disneyday1077.jpg


disneyday1078.jpg


Notice the rest of the Darling Family in the background. They moved over there to be able to see the Celebrate Parade better. After our Meet ‘n Greet we headed up Main Street. The parade had just ended so we found a Photopass person to take a Main Street picture.

Photo0018FourBySix.jpg


Check out all the garlands. Kind of fun though they do block the castle. So for dinner we headed to my favorite place to eat in the Magic Kingdom. The Plaza. It is simple, but yummy.:thumbsup2 Plus if you are lucky you get a great view of the castle. We didn’t have to wait long to get seated. I ordered the tried and true. The Cheesesteak. Here is a shot from last summer. It was still the same, but I didn’t get the fries. (I was trying to avoid fried food because of that pesky race coming up.:rolleyes1)

DSC02316.jpg


Michael wanted to show me his PB&J. No crusts in the shape of Mickey. Perfect.

disneyday1080.jpg


We ordered the kids some of the glow things which they loved.

disneyday1081.jpg


disneyday1084.jpg


The boys thought Wendy’s looked so cute in her hair that I needed some in my hair.

disneyday1083.jpg


Nice, huh?:rolleyes: Shortly after this our lovely server brought out my cupcake and announced to the entire place that it was my birthday. Then what happened? The entire restaurant sang me “Happy Birthday.” It was perfect. There I was in my favorite restaurant in my favorite place with my favorite people and everyone was singing just to me. Fabulous moment.:love: (I was really glad I’d taken out the Buzz Lightyear glow things.) After they were all done, I thanked them and blew out my candle. I don’t even remember making a wish this time. I felt like they had all come true.:cloud9:

disneyday1088.jpg


To top it off right after I blew out my candle a little boy that was leaving the restaurant yelled out to me, “Happy Birthday, Jenny.” A happy birthday it definitely was.

So the after dinner plans originally included staying for Wishes, but we were all pretty tired. Plus I was still worried about getting plenty of rest for the upcoming race. The most important night of rest before a big race is 2 nights before. In addition DH had a 3:00 am wake up call coming. So we decided we’d do one attraction and then head back. We debated between Hall of Presidents, Carousel of Progress, Big Thunder Mountain, Pirates and maybe a few more. The final winner was the Laugh Floor. My kids hadn’t been on this for quite a while and I thought they would really enjoy it. I was also secretly hoping DH would be “that guy.” So we made it just in time for the last show of the evening. DH wasn’t “that guy” but we all had a good time anyway. The boys especially found it hilarious and did their part to fill up the canister. After the show was over I contemplated sending everyone back and just staying for Wishes myself. But it was cold and I didn’t feel like standing around in the cold. So we headed out. Here is a shot of the lovely Christmas tree at night.

disneyday1089.jpg


We made it back and settled into our beds. Tomorrow was a big day for DH. He was running the half marathon.:banana:
